Wakefield Trinity Wildcats look like being without Ryan Atkins for the start of Super League XIV. The 23-year-old centre dislocated his shoulder in a friendly against St Helens on Sunday and will see a specialist on Friday. "I'm remaining optimistic about it," Atkins told BBC Radio Leeds. "Fingers crossed that it is not as bad as first feared. I could be out for a minimum of five weeks, but that will be 13 weeks if I need an operation." Atkins added: "It was only on Monday when we realised it had actually dislocated during the game.
"I've been lucky with injuries in my career so far, so I have to stay positive. "We have a good few players already out injured, so hopefully it's not going to be too bad. "I can't even run at the moment due to the nerve damage, so I'll have to start pre-season training all over again once I'm back."
